Know What You Sign!

Lenawee County, January 29, 2026 - League of Women Voters of Lenawee County (LWVLEN) will provide a Know What You Sign! presentation on Wednesday, February 11 at 6:30 pm. The presentation will take place at the Tecumseh District Library.

Absentee ballots are rejected in each election because voters forget to sign the ballot envelope. Make sure YOUR ballot is counted! Remember to sign the outside of your ballot envelope with your official signature before turning it in. #MIVoting
